Функция СРЗНАЧ в Excel
Введение в функцию СРЗНАЧ в Excel
Электронные таблицы Excel широко используются для анализа данных и вычислений. Одной из наиболее часто используемых функций для численного анализа является функция СРЗНАЧ, которая позволяет найти среднее значение диапазона чисел. В этой статье мы рассмотрим, как использовать функцию СРЗНАЧ в Excel с помощью Aspose.Cells для Java, мощного API для программной работы с файлами Excel.
Настройка Aspose.Cells для Java
Прежде чем погрузиться в использование функции AVERAGE, нам нужно настроить среду разработки. Выполните следующие шаги, чтобы начать:
Загрузите Aspose.Cells для Java: ПосетитеAspose.Cells для Java для загрузки библиотеки.
Установите Aspose.Cells: следуйте инструкциям по установке, приведенным в документации Aspose.здесь.
После установки Aspose.Cells для Java вы готовы приступить к работе с файлами Excel.
Создание новой книги Excel
Чтобы использовать функцию AVERAGE, нам сначала нужна рабочая книга Excel. Давайте создадим ее программно с помощью Aspose.Cells:
// Код Java для создания новой книги Excel
Workbook workbook = new Workbook();
Worksheet worksheet = workbook.getWorksheets().get(0);
В этом коде мы создаем новую рабочую книгу и получаем доступ к первому рабочему листу.
Добавление данных в рабочую книгу
Теперь, когда у нас есть рабочая книга, давайте добавим в нее некоторые данные. Мы смоделируем набор данных чисел:
// Код Java для добавления данных в книгу Excel
worksheet.getCells().get("A1").putValue(10);
worksheet.getCells().get("A2").putValue(20);
worksheet.getCells().get("A3").putValue(30);
worksheet.getCells().get("A4").putValue(40);
Здесь мы заполняем ячейки A1–A4 числовыми значениями.
Использование функции СРЗНАЧ
Функция СРЗНАЧ в Excel вычисляет среднее значение диапазона чисел. С Aspose.Cells для Java вы можете легко сделать это программно:
// Java-код для вычисления среднего значения с помощью Aspose.Cells
Cell cell = worksheet.getCells().get("B1");
cell.setFormula("=AVERAGE(A1:A4)");
В этом коде мы задаем формулу для ячейки B1 для вычисления среднего значения чисел в ячейках A1–A4.
Форматирование листа Excel
Вы можете отформатировать таблицу Excel в соответствии с вашими требованиями. Легко меняйте шрифты, цвета и стили с помощью Aspose.Cells. Например:
// Код Java для форматирования листа Excel
Style style = cell.getStyle();
style.getFont().setName("Arial");
style.getFont().setSize(12);
style.setForegroundColor(Color.getRed());
cell.setStyle(style);
Этот код изменяет шрифт, размер и цвет переднего плана ячейки.
Сохранение и экспорт файлов Excel
После того, как вы создали и отформатировали свою таблицу Excel, вы можете сохранить ее в определенном месте или экспортировать в различные форматы, такие как PDF или CSV. Вот как сохранить ее в формате PDF:
// Код Java для сохранения книги в формате PDF
workbook.save("output.pdf", SaveFormat.PDF);
Этот код сохраняет книгу в виде PDF-файла.
Обработка ошибок
При работе с файлами Excel важно уметь изящно обрабатывать ошибки. К распространенным ошибкам относятся неверные ссылки на ячейки или ошибки в формулах. Вот пример обработки ошибок:
// Код Java для обработки ошибок
try {
// Ваш код здесь
} catch (Exception e) {
e.printStackTrace();
}
Всегда заключайте свой код в блок try-catch для эффективной обработки исключений.
Дополнительные возможности
Aspose.Cells для Java предлагает широкий спектр функций, выходящих за рамки того, что мы рассмотрели в этой статье. Вы можете создавать диаграммы, сводные таблицы, выполнять сложные вычисления и многое другое. Изучите документацию для получения исчерпывающей информации.
Заключение
В этой статье мы рассмотрели, как использовать функцию СРЗНАЧ в Excel с помощью Aspose.Cells для Java. Мы начали с настройки среды разработки, создания новой книги Excel, добавления данных, использования функции СРЗНАЧ, форматирования листа и обработки ошибок. Aspose.Cells для Java предоставляет надежное решение для программной автоматизации задач Excel, что делает его ценным инструментом для обработки и анализа данных.
Часто задаваемые вопросы
Как установить Aspose.Cells для Java?
Чтобы установить Aspose.Cells для Java, посетите веб-сайт по адресуздесь и следуйте инструкциям по установке.
Могу ли я экспортировать книгу Excel в другие форматы, помимо PDF?
Да, Aspose.Cells для Java позволяет экспортировать книги Excel в различные форматы, включая CSV, XLSX, HTML и другие.
В чем преимущество использования Aspose.Cells для Java по сравнению с ручной обработкой данных Excel?
Aspose.Cells for Java упрощает автоматизацию Excel, экономя ваше время и усилия. Он предоставляет расширенные функции и возможности обработки ошибок, что делает его мощным инструментом для автоматизации Excel.
Как настроить внешний вид ячеек Excel?
Вы можете настроить внешний вид ячеек, изменив шрифты, цвета и стили с помощью Aspose.Cells for Java. Подробные инструкции см. в документации.
Где я могу получить доступ к более продвинутым функциям Aspose.Cells для Java?
Полный список функций и расширенных возможностей см. в документации Aspose.Cells для Java.